Peculier is a veritable museum of beer, with two separate menus (one foreign, one domestic) comprising an encyclopedia of the brewing arts. On the walls, you can study the evolution of the aluminum can and deconstruct the semiotics of the neon signs advertising your favorite brands. But like other museums, the place is swarming with rowdy mobs of students during peak visiting hours (Thursday through Saturday after 9 p.m.). To appreciate the collections in relative peace, drop by earlyish or on weeknights, when the bartenders won't be too harried to explain the precise differences between a bock and a dopplebock.
